Study On Chemical Constituents And Bioactivity Of Two Kinds Of Coral From The Dongshan Island

Purpose: To study the chemical constituents of gorgonian Astrogorgia dumbea and soft coral Dendronephthya sp. collected from the Dongshan island of East China Sea, and research the cytotoxic activitiy of some compounds isolated from gorgonian A. dumbea.Method: The chemical constituents of A. dumbea and D. sp.were obtained by the methods of extraction, recrystallization, column chromatography and semi-preparative HPLC, etc. Their structures were elucidated by the spectroscopic methods (1D, 2D-NMR; EI-MS, HR-ESI-MS; IR, UV, etc.).Result: Twelve compounds were isolated from the MeOH and CHCl3 extractions of A. dumbea. And the structures of nine compounds (see Fig. 1) were identified as dimorphoside A (LAD-01), astrogorgiaside A (LAD-03), astrogorgiaside B (LAD-04), astrogorgiaside C (LAD-05), astrogorgiaside D (LAD-07), astrogorgiaside E (LAD-09), astrogorgiaside F (LAD-10), astrogorgiaside G (LAD-11); and batilol (LAD-12). The others were still under indentifying.Four compounds were isolated from the n-BuOH and CHCl3 extractions of soft coral D. sp.. Two of them were identified as pregna-1,20-dien-3-one (LSC-04) and pregna-1,4,20- triene-3-one (LSC-06), respectively (see Fig 2). The others were still under indentifying.The cytotoxic activity of some compounds isolated from gorgonian A. dumbea was tested. All tested compounds have cytotoxic activity against Bel-7402. At the same time, dimorphoside A and astrogorgiaside A have activity against HL-60; and astrogorgiasides B and C have cytotoxic activity against K562.Conclusion: Most of compounds from A. dumbea were steroid saponins which astrogorgiasides A-G of them are novel compounds. Dimorphoside A and batilol were first isolated from Astrogorgia species. Two pregnane compounds from D. sp., LSC-04,LSC-06, were isolated from this species firstly.
